| | |
| | | import javax.servlet.http.HttpServletRequest; |
| | | import java.util.ArrayList; |
| | | import java.util.List; |
| | | import java.util.Map; |
| | | |
| | | /** |
| | | * Created by vincent on 2022/4/8 |
| | |
| | | @Autowired |
| | | private OpenService openService; |
| | | |
| | | @Deprecated |
| | | @PostMapping("/grouping") |
| | | @AppAuth(memo = "AGV组托调用") |
| | | public synchronized R grouping(@RequestHeader(required = false) String appkey, |
| | |
| | | return openService.grouping(param); |
| | | } |
| | | |
| | | @PostMapping("/barcodeVerificatio") |
| | | @AppAuth(memo = "AGV调用校验条码") |
| | | public synchronized R barcodeVerificatio(@RequestHeader(required = false) String appkey, |
| | | @RequestBody(required = false) Map<String,String> param, |
| | | HttpServletRequest request){ |
| | | auth(appkey, param, request); |
| | | |
| | | // 托盘条码 |
| | | String barcode = param.get("barcode"); |
| | | if (Cools.isEmpty(barcode)) { |
| | | return R.parse("条码不能为空"); |
| | | } |
| | | |
| | | return openService.barcodeVerificatio(barcode); |
| | | } |
| | | |
| | | @PostMapping("/outbound") |
| | | @AppAuth(memo = "AGV出库调用") |
| | | public synchronized R outbound(@RequestHeader(required = false) String appkey, |